<p/><br></br><p><b> About the Book </b></p></br></br>Includes bibliographical references and index.<p/><br></br><p><b> Book Synopsis </b></p></br></br><p>The second edition of <i>Rad Tech's Guide to MRI</i> provides practicing and training technologists with a succinct overview of magnetic resonance imaging (MRI). Designed for quick reference and examination preparation, this pocket-size guide covers the fundamental principles of electromagnetism, MRI equipment, data acquisition and processing, image quality and artifacts, MR Angiography, Diffusion/Perfusion, and more.</p> <p>Written by an expert practitioner and educator, this handy reference guide: </p> <ul> <li>Provides essential MRI knowledge in a single portable, easy-to-read guide</li> <li>Covers instrumentation and MRI hardware components, including gradient and radio-frequency subsystems</li> <li>Provides techniques to handle flow imaging issues and improve the quality of MRIs</li> <li>Explains the essential physics underpinning MRI technology</li> </ul> <p><i>Rad Tech's Guide to MRI</i> is a must-have resource for student radiographers, especially those preparing for the American Registry of Radiation Technologist (ARRT) exams, as well as practicing radiology technologists looking for a quick reference guide.</p><p/><br></br><p><b> From the Back Cover </b></p></br></br><p>The second edition of <i>Rad Tech's Guide to MRI</i> provides practicing and training technologists with a succinct overview of magnetic resonance imaging (MRI). Faulkner, Jr.</b> is a radiologic technologist and MRI education and operations consultant with William Faulkner and Associates. He is a founding board member of the American Board of Magnetic Resonance Safety (ABMRS) and author and co-author of several books on magnetic resonance imaging and computed tomography including the <i>Handbook of MRI Technique</i> and<i> Review Questions for MRI</i>.
